MKS Instruments has an employee rating of 4.0 out of 5 stars, based on 398 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The MKS Instruments employ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Manufactura industry (3.5 stars).

(My reviews are unique to my particular small location) Flexible, low-stress, good direct management, lots of autonomy (until corporate steps in), positive work environment/co-workers (though not very social, so if that's what you're looking for, this place isn't for you), great pay and good benefits (the employee stock plan is especially nice).

Cons

No one at our site has authority to make even relatively small decisions. Off-site mid-level management has no clear chain of command and takes inordinately long to make decisions we should have been enabled to make at the local level to begin with. Often, the decisions that are made by corporate/mid-level are not only not timely, but also have negative effects on our business (alienate vendors and customers, cost us extra money, etc. Also, I feel that corporate talks about employee engagement, but doesn't walk the walk. I feel valued at the local level but feel like corporate doesn't even know I exist, let alone care about me or my contributions. For example, we have had two forced shutdowns in less than two months during which the company required employees to use their accrued vacation. I feel there are probably better ways to boost the company balance sheets without alienating employees.
